Great Barrier Reef

One of the seven wonders of the Natural World. The Great Barrier Reef has a breathtaking beauty and is the world’s largest coral reef system. Expect an abundance of colourful marine life, idyllic tropical islands and golden beaches. Choose between half-day, full-day, overnight or multi-night snorkel & dive tours.

Far North Queensland

Tropical North Queensland is where the rainforest meets the reef. Cairns is the gateway to both World Heritage-listed sites: The Great Barrier Reef, and the Daintree Rainforest. Whitsundays

The Whitsundays is fantastic for boating with 74 islands and protected bays to explore. It is idyllic beauty at its best. Based in the heart of the Great Barrier Reef, there are a myriad of activities and island accommodation options including Hamilton Island with easy airport access. Don’t miss Whitehaven Beach, consistently voted one of the world’s best beaches.

Fraser Island (K’gari)

Fraser Island (K’gari) is the world’s largest sand Island and is recognised with a World Heritage-listing. The island boasts amazing natural beauty. Swim in the numerous inland freshwater lakes, discover plenty of lush-forested areas, dive the HMAS Tobruk and 4WD along 75-mile beach. Located just 2 hours north of the Sunshine Coast.

Our top 4 highlights:

  • Drive along 75 mile beach
  • Swim in Lake McKenzie
  • Stroll the Rainforest trails
  • Look for wildlife

Sunshine Coast

The Sunshine Coast is a popular holiday destination. Explore plenty of laidback beachside towns and hinterland villages. Expect beautiful beach resorts with stunning beaches, boutiques, and restaurants. Don’t miss the spectacular hinterland, with its rural vistas, rainforests, and waterfalls. A must visit is the Noosa National Park and Australia Zoo.

Our top 4 highlights:

  • Enjoy a day at Australia Zoo
  • Swim or learn to surf at the local beaches
  • Feed the wild dolphins at Tin Can Bay
  • Shop at the Eumundi Markets

Gold Coast

With 70 kilometres of sun-drenched beaches, World Heritage-listed rainforests, Theme parks, shopping and nightlife…. the Gold Coast is the coast with the most! Discover pristine beaches and high-rise apartments only one hour from Brisbane. Head inland to the picturesque rainforest mountains and rural regions for spectacular hikes, waterfalls, and charming villages.

Our top 4 highlights:

  • Enjoy some family fun at the Theme Parks
  • Explore the Tamborine Rainforest
  • Don’t miss a day at the famous Surfers Paradise Beach
  • Cuddle a Koala at Currumbin Sanctuary
